HBase指标

本文为您介绍HBase指标的详细信息。

HBase-HOME

HBase指标包含以下部分:

参数

指标

描述

Live RegionServers

hbase_hmaster_cluster_numRegionServers

集群节点数。

Cluster Request Queries Per Second

hbase_hmaster_cluster_qps_clusterRequests

集群总请求QPS。

Cluster Total Regions

hbase_hmaster_cluster_averageLoad/hbase_hmaster_cluster_numRegionServers

集群总Region数。

Write Request Queries Per Second

hbase_regionserver_cluster_qps_writeRequestCount

集群写请求QPS。

Read Request Queries Per Second

hbase_regionserver_cluster_qps_readRequestCount

集群读请求QPS。

Rit Regions Over Threshold Count

hbase_hmaster_cluster_assignment_ritCountOverThreshold

RIT时间超过阈值Region数。

Average Load

hbase_hmaster_cluster_averageLoad

集群平均负载。

Rit Oldest Age(ms)

hbase_hmaster_assignment_ritOldestAge

Region处于RIT最长时间。单位:毫秒。

Dead RegionServer Count

hbase_hmaster_server_numDeadRegionServers

Dead RegionServer数。

Rit Region Count

hbase_hmaster_assignment_ritCount

处于RIT状态的Region数。

HMaster

参数

指标

描述

Dead RegionServers

hbase_hmaster_server_numDeadRegionServers

Dead RegionServer数。

Rit Regions

hbase_hmaster_assignment_ritCount

处于RITRegion数。

Rit Oldest Age

hbase_hmaster_assignment_ritOldestAge

RIT最长的时间。单位:毫秒。

JVM GC Time

hbase_hmaster_jvm_GcTimeMillis

GC时间。单位:毫秒。

JVM GC Count

hbase_hmaster_jvm_GcCount

GC次数。

Balancer Mean Time

hbase_hmaster_balancer_BalancerCluster_mean

Balancer平均耗时。单位:毫秒。

Master WALs

hbase_hmaster_procedure_numMasterWALs

Master WAL数。

HRegionServer

Request QPS

参数

指标

描述

RpcGet Request Qps

hbase_regionserver_server_qps_rpcGetRequestCount

RpcGet请求QPS。

RpcMutate Request Qps

hbase_regionserver_server_qps_rpcMutateRequestCount

RpcMutate请求QPS。

RpcScan Request Qps

hbase_regionserver_server_qps_rpcScanRequestCount

RpcScan请求QPS。

Total Request Qps

hbase_regionserver_server_qps_totalRequestCount

总请求QPS。

RpcMulti Request Qps

hbase_regionserver_server_qps_rpcMultiRequestCount

RpcMulti请求QPS。

Read Request Qps

hbase_regionserver_server_qps_readRequestCount

读请求QPS。

Write Request Qps

hbase_regionserver_server_qps_writeRequestCount

写请求QPS。

Request Latency

参数

指标

描述

Scan Min Time

hbase_regionserver_server_ScanTime_min

Scan最小延迟。单位:毫秒。

Scan Max Time

hbase_regionserver_server_ScanTime_max

Scan最大延迟。单位:毫秒。

Scan Mean Time

hbase_regionserver_server_ScanTime_mean

Scan平均延迟。单位:毫秒。

Scan P99 Time

hbase_regionserver_server_ScanTime_99th_percentile

Scan延迟99%。单位:毫秒。

Increment Mean Time

hbase_regionserver_server_Increment_mean

Increment平均延迟。单位:毫秒。

Increment Min Time

hbase_regionserver_server_Increment_min

Increment最小延迟。单位:毫秒。

Increment Max Time

hbase_regionserver_server_Increment_max

Increment最大延迟。单位:毫秒。

Increment P99 Time

hbase_regionserver_server_Increment_99th_percentile

Increment延迟99%。单位:毫秒。

ScanTime Ops

hbase_regionserver_server_qps_ScanTime_num_ops

ScanTime Ops。

Increment Ops

hbase_regionserver_server_qps_Increment_num_ops

Increment Ops。

Put Min Time

hbase_regionserver_server_Put_min

Put最小延迟。单位:毫秒。

Put Max Time

hbase_regionserver_server_Put_max

Put最大延迟。单位:毫秒。

Put P99 Time

hbase_regionserver_server_Put_99th_percentile

Put延迟99%。单位:毫秒。

Put Ops

hbase_regionserver_server_qps_Put_num_ops

Put Ops。

Put Mean Time

hbase_regionserver_server_Put_mean

Put平均延迟。单位:毫秒。

Get Mean Time

hbase_regionserver_server_Get_mean

Get平均延迟。单位:毫秒。

Get Max Time

hbase_regionserver_server_Get_max

Get最大延迟。单位:毫秒。

Get Min Time

hbase_regionserver_server_Get_min

Get最小延迟。单位:毫秒。

Get P99 Time

hbase_regionserver_server_Get_99th_percentile

Get延迟99%。单位:毫秒。

Get Ops

hbase_regionserver_server_qps_Get_num_ops

Get Ops。

Delete Min Time

hbase_regionserver_server_Delete_min

Delete最小延迟。单位:毫秒。

Delete Max Time

hbase_regionserver_server_Delete_max

Delete最大延迟。单位:毫秒。

Delete Mean Time

hbase_regionserver_server_Delete_mean

Delete平均延迟。单位:毫秒。

Delete P99 Time

hbase_regionserver_server_Delete_99th_percentile

Delete延迟99%。单位:毫秒。

Delete Ops

hbase_regionserver_server_qps_Delete_num_ops

Delete Ops。

Append Min Time

hbase_regionserver_server_Append_min

Append最小延迟。单位:毫秒。

Append Max Time

hbase_regionserver_server_Append_max

Append最大延迟。单位:毫秒。

Append Mean Time

hbase_regionserver_server_Append_mean

Append平均延迟。单位:毫秒。

Append P99 Time

hbase_regionserver_server_Append_99th_percentile

Append延迟99%。单位:毫秒。

Append Ops

hbase_regionserver_server_qps_Append_num_ops

Append Ops。

Mutation WithoutWAL Count

hbase_regionserver_server_mutationsWithoutWALCount

Mutation绕过WAL数。

Slow Request QPS

参数

指标

描述

Slow Append Ops

hbase_regionserver_server_qps_slowAppendCount

Append操作QPS。

Slow Delete Ops

hbase_regionserver_server_qps_slowDeleteCount

Delete操作QPS。

Slow Get Ops

hbase_regionserver_server_qps_slowGetCount

Get操作QPS。

Slow Put Ops

hbase_regionserver_server_qps_slowPutCount

Put操作QPS。

Slow Increment Ops

hbase_regionserver_server_qps_slowIncrementCount

Increment操作QPS。

RPC Overview

参数

指标

描述

RPC Open Connections

hbase_regionserver_ipc_numOpenConnections

RPC连接数。

RPC Active Handlers

hbase_regionserver_ipc_numActiveHandler

Active Handler线程数。

RPC Calls In Queue

hbase_regionserver_ipc_numCallsInGeneralQueue

RPC队列长度。

RPC Calls In ReplicationQueue

hbase_regionserver_ipc_numCallsInReplicationQueue

Replication队列长度。

RPC Detail

参数

指标

描述

RPC Response Min Size

hbase_regionserver_ipc_ResponseSize_min

RPC响应最小大小。

RPC Response Max Size

hbase_regionserver_ipc_ResponseSize_max

RPC响应最大大小。

RPC Response Mean Size

hbase_regionserver_ipc_ResponseSize_mean

RPC响应平均大小。

RPC Response P99 Size

hbase_regionserver_ipc_ResponseSize_99th_percentile

RPC响应大小为99%。

RPC ProcessCall Min Time

hbase_regionserver_ipc_ProcessCallTime_min

RPC处理最小耗时。单位:毫秒。

RPC ProcessCall Max Time

hbase_regionserver_ipc_ProcessCallTime_max

RPC处理最大耗时。单位:毫秒。

RPC ProcessCall Mean Time

hbase_regionserver_ipc_ProcessCallTime_mean

RPC处理平均耗时。单位:毫秒。

RPC ProcessCall P99 Time

hbase_regionserver_ipc_ProcessCallTime_99th_percentile

RPC处理耗时为99%。单位:毫秒。

RPC Request Min Size

hbase_regionserver_ipc_RequestSize_min

RPC请求最小大小。

RPC Request Max Size

hbase_regionserver_ipc_RequestSize_max

RPC请求最大大小。

RPC Request Mean Size

hbase_regionserver_ipc_RequestSize_mean

RPC请求平均大小。

RPC Request P99 Size

hbase_regionserver_ipc_RequestSize_99th_percentile

RPC请求大小为99%。

RPC QueueCall Min Time

hbase_regionserver_ipc_QueueCallTime_min

RPC等待最小时间。单位:毫秒。

RPC QueueCall Max Time

hbase_regionserver_ipc_QueueCallTime_max

RPC等待最大时间。单位:毫秒。

RPC QueueCall Mean Time

hbase_regionserver_ipc_QueueCallTime_mean

RPC等待平均时间。单位:毫秒。

RPC QueueCall P99 Time

hbase_regionserver_ipc_QueueCallTime_99th_percentile

RPC等待时间为99%。单位:毫秒。

IO Latency

参数

指标

描述

HFile PRead Max Time

hbase_regionserver_io_FsPReadTime_max

HFile预读最大延迟。单位:毫秒。

HFile PRead Min Time

hbase_regionserver_io_FsPReadTime_min

HFile预读最小延迟。单位:毫秒。

HFile PRead Mean Time

hbase_regionserver_io_FsPReadTime_mean

HFile预读平均延迟。单位:毫秒。

HFile PRead P99 Time

hbase_regionserver_io_FsPReadTime_99th_percentile

HFile预读延迟为99%。单位:毫秒。

HFile Write Min Time

hbase_regionserver_io_FsWriteTime_min

HFile写最小延迟。单位:毫秒。

HFile Write Mean Time

hbase_regionserver_io_FsWriteTime_mean

HFile写平均延迟。单位:毫秒。

HFile Write P99 Time

hbase_regionserver_io_FsWriteTime_99th_percentile

HFile写延迟为99%。单位:毫秒。

HFile Write Max Time

hbase_regionserver_io_FsWriteTime_max

HFile写最大延迟。单位:毫秒。

HFile Read Min Time

hbase_regionserver_io_FsReadTime_min

HFile读最小延迟。单位:毫秒。

HFile Read Max Time

hbase_regionserver_io_FsReadTime_max

HFile读最大延迟。单位:毫秒。

HFile Read Mean Time

hbase_regionserver_io_FsReadTime_mean

HFile读平均延迟。单位:毫秒。

HFile Read P99 Time

hbase_regionserver_io_FsReadTime_99th_percentile

HFile读延迟为99%。单位:毫秒。

BlockCache

参数

指标

描述

BlockCache Express Hit Percent

hbase_regionserver_server_blockCacheExpressHitPercent

BlockCache命中率。

BlockCache Hit Percent

hbase_regionserver_server_blockCacheCountHitPercent

BlockCache命中率。

BlockCache Size

hbase_regionserver_server_blockCacheSize

BlockCache已使用大小。

BlockCache Free Size

hbase_regionserver_server_blockCacheFreeSize

BlockCache剩余大小。

BlockCache Miss Count

hbase_regionserver_server_blockCacheMissCount

BlockCache Miss次数。

BlockCache Hit Count

hbase_regionserver_server_blockCacheHitCount

BlockCache命中次数。

Compaction

参数

指标

描述

Compaction Queue Length

hbase_regionserver_server_compactionQueueLength

Compaction队列长度。

Minor Compacted Cells Size

hbase_regionserver_server_compactedCellsSize

Minor Compacted数据量。

Major Compacted Cells Size

hbase_regionserver_server_majorCompactedCellsSize

Major Compacted数据量。

WAL

参数

指标

描述

WAL Append Min Size

hbase_regionserver_wal_AppendSize_min

Append最小大小。

WAL Append Max Size

hbase_regionserver_wal_AppendSize_max

Append最大大小。

WAL Append Mean Size

hbase_regionserver_wal_AppendSize_mean

Append平均大小。

WAL Append P99 Size

hbase_regionserver_wal_AppendSize_99th_percentile

Append大小为99%。

WAL Sync Min Time

hbase_regionserver_wal_SyncTime_min

Sync最小延迟。单位:毫秒。

WAL Sync Max Time

hbase_regionserver_wal_SyncTime_max

Sync最大延迟。单位:毫秒。

WAL Sync Mean Time

hbase_regionserver_wal_SyncTime_mean

Sync平均延迟。单位:毫秒。

WAL Sync P99 Time

hbase_regionserver_wal_SyncTime_99th_percentile

Sync延迟为99%。单位:毫秒。

WAL Slow Append Count

hbase_regionserver_wal_slowAppendCount

Append数。

WAL Append Count

hbase_regionserver_wal_appendCount

Append数。

WAL Append Min Time

hbase_regionserver_wal_AppendTime_min

Append最小延迟。单位:毫秒。

WAL Append Max Time

hbase_regionserver_wal_AppendTime_max

Append最大延迟。单位:毫秒。

WAL Append Mean Time

hbase_regionserver_wal_AppendTime_mean

Append平均延迟。单位:毫秒。

flush

参数

指标

描述

Flush Queue Length

hbase_regionserver_server_flushQueueLength

Flush队列长度。

Flushed Cells Size

hbase_regionserver_server_flushedCellsSize

Flushed数据量。

Storage

参数

指标

描述

StoreFile Count

hbase_regionserver_server_storeFileCount

StoreFile文件数。

StoreFile Size

hbase_regionserver_server_storeFileSize

StoreFile数据量。

StoreFile DataLocality Percent

hbase_regionserver_server_percentFilesLocal

StoreFile本地化率。

HLogFile Count

hbase_regionserver_server_hlogFileCount

HLog文件数。

Blocking Requests

参数

指标

描述

Updates Blocked Time

hbase_regionserver_server_updatesBlockedTime

更新锁定时间。

Blocked Request Count

hbase_regionserver_server_blockedRequestCount

阻止的请求计数。

JVM

参数

指标

描述

JVM GC Time

hbase_regionserver_jvm_GcTimeMillis

GC时间。单位:毫秒。

JVM GC Count

hbase_regionserver_jvm_GcCount

GC次数。

JVM Threads Terminated

hbase_regionserver_jvm_ThreadsTerminated

终止线程数。

JVM Threads Timed Waiting

hbase_regionserver_jvm_ThreadsTimedWaiting

Waiting一定时间线程数。

JVM Threads Waiting

hbase_regionserver_jvm_ThreadsWaiting

Waiting线程数。

JVM Threads Blocked

hbase_regionserver_jvm_ThreadsBlocked

Blocked线程数。

JVM Max MemHeap

hbase_regionserver_jvm_MemHeapMaxM

最大堆内存。单位:MB。

JVM Max Mem

hbase_regionserver_jvm_MemMaxM

最大内存。单位:MB。

JVM Used MemHeap

hbase_regionserver_jvm_MemHeapUsedM

已用堆内存。单位:MB。

JVM Used MemNonHeap

hbase_regionserver_jvm_MemNonHeapUsedM

已用非堆内存。单位:MB。

JVM LogError Count

hbase_regionserver_jvm_LogError

JVM错误次数。

index

参数

指标

描述

Index Prepare Min Time

hbase_regionserver_phoenixindex_IndexPrepareTime_min

索引准备最小延迟。单位:毫秒。

Index Prepare Max Time

hbase_regionserver_phoenixindex_IndexPrepareTime_max

索引准备最大延迟。单位:毫秒。

Index Prepare Max Time

hbase_regionserver_phoenixindex_IndexPrepareTime_mean

索引准备平均延迟。单位:毫秒。

Index Prepare P99 Time

hbase_regionserver_phoenixindex_IndexPrepareTime_99th_percentile

索引准备延迟为99%。单位:毫秒。

Index Write Min Time

hbase_regionserver_phoenixindex_IndexWriteTime_min

索引写最小延迟。单位:毫秒。

Index Write Max Time

hbase_regionserver_phoenixindex_IndexWriteTime_max

索引写最大延迟。单位:毫秒。

Index Write Max Time

hbase_regionserver_phoenixindex_IndexWriteTime_mean

索引写平均延迟。单位:毫秒。

Index Write P99 Time

hbase_regionserver_phoenixindex_IndexWriteTime_99th_percentile

索引写延迟为99%。单位:毫秒。

Index Slow PostOpen Calls

hbase_regionserver_phoenixindex_slowPostOpenCalls

索引慢PostOpen数。

Index Slow Write Calls

hbase_regionserver_phoenixindex_slowIndexWriteCalls

索引慢写请求数。

Index Slow PostPut Calls

hbase_regionserver_phoenixindex_slowPostPutCalls

索引慢PostPut数。

Index Slow PostDelete Calls

hbase_regionserver_phoenixindex_slowPostDeleteCalls

索引慢PostDelete数。